Achieving “shredded abs” represents a physique goal defined by a specific combination of low body fat and well-developed abdominal musculature. The visibility of the rectus abdominis muscle, commonly known as the six-pack, is fundamentally dependent on reducing the layer of subcutaneous fat that covers it. This outcome is not the result of a single workout plan or diet fad, but rather the culmination of a highly disciplined, multi-faceted strategy. Success requires commitment, patience, and a precise focus on energy balance and muscle training over an extended period. This process demands a systematic approach that integrates nutrition, resistance training, and recovery.
The Critical Role of Body Fat Percentage
The single most important factor determining whether abdominal muscles are visible is the percentage of body fat an individual carries. The abdominal muscles are present in everyone, but they remain hidden beneath layers of stored fat, making fat reduction the first and most significant hurdle. The target body fat ranges necessary for clear visibility are typically around 10–14% for men and 16–20% for women, though individual genetics will cause some variation.
The biological reality is that fat loss is a systemic process, meaning the body draws energy from fat stores across the entire body, not just the area being exercised. This is why the concept of “spot reduction,” or targeting fat loss from the stomach, is a myth. When the body requires energy, it mobilizes stored triglycerides from fat cells everywhere to be used as fuel.
The location from which fat is mobilized first is largely determined by genetics and hormonal factors. Since you cannot dictate where the fat will come off, the only effective strategy is to reduce total body fat low enough until the subcutaneous layer covering the midsection thins out sufficiently. Consistent, overall fat loss through diet and exercise is the only pathway to revealing the abdominal muscles.
Constructing a Calorie Deficit Meal Plan
Achieving the necessary body fat reduction hinges entirely on establishing and maintaining a consistent calorie deficit. This means consuming fewer calories than the body expends over time, forcing the body to burn stored fat for energy. A safe and sustainable starting point for this deficit is typically around 500 calories below your calculated daily maintenance level, which translates to a gradual weight loss of about one pound per week.
To calculate maintenance needs, one must first estimate the basal metabolic rate (BMR) and then apply an activity multiplier to determine total daily energy expenditure. The goal is to set a deficit large enough to promote fat loss but small enough to preserve muscle mass and remain psychologically sustainable. A deficit that is too aggressive can lead to excessive muscle loss and metabolic slowdown.
Macronutrient distribution plays a paramount role in preserving muscle mass during this fat loss phase. Protein intake should be significantly elevated, often targeting a range of 2.0 to 2.5 grams per kilogram of body weight. This high protein intake supports muscle protein synthesis, helping to retain lean tissue, and also increases satiety, which makes adherence to a calorie-restricted diet easier.
The remaining calories should be balanced between carbohydrates and fats, prioritizing nutrient-dense, whole foods. Choosing foods high in fiber and water content helps to increase feelings of fullness without contributing many calories. This focus on food quality helps ensure the body receives the necessary micronutrients while successfully maintaining the energy deficit.
Principles of Effective Abdominal Training
While diet uncovers the abs, training is what builds the muscle mass necessary for the distinctive “shredded” look. The abdominal muscles must be trained with progressive overload to stimulate muscle hypertrophy, or growth. This means continually increasing the challenge placed on the muscles once they adapt to the current routine.
Progressive overload for the core can be achieved by adding resistance to movements, such as holding a weight plate during crunches or using a cable machine. Increasing the number of repetitions or sets, or decreasing the rest time between sets, will also enhance the training stimulus. Simply performing high-repetition bodyweight crunches without increasing resistance will primarily build endurance rather than significant muscle size.
Effective core training must address the full range of core functions, extending beyond simple spinal flexion. Movements should be selected to train the rectus abdominis, the obliques, and the deeper transverse abdominis. This includes training the core to resist movement, known as anti-rotation (e.g., Pallof press) and anti-extension (e.g., planks).
A varied routine ensures that all segments of the abdominal wall are developed. Incorporating weighted exercises like cable crunches, hanging leg raises, and wood chops sufficiently challenges the muscle tissue. This leads to the thicker, more defined appearance desired once the body fat is removed.
Beyond Diet and Exercise: Recovery and Adherence
The commitment to achieving a shredded physique requires optimizing lifestyle factors outside of the gym and kitchen. Adequate sleep is a powerful modulator of body composition, directly impacting the hormones that regulate hunger and metabolism. A lack of sufficient sleep, typically less than seven hours per night, disrupts the balance of leptin and ghrelin.
Sleep deprivation often leads to a decrease in leptin, the hormone that signals satiety, and an increase in ghrelin, the hormone that stimulates appetite. This hormonal shift can result in stronger cravings for calorie-dense foods and increased overall calorie consumption, making adherence to the necessary deficit difficult. Sleep is also where muscle repair occurs, making it a prerequisite for muscle growth.
Stress management is another factor, as chronically elevated levels of the stress hormone cortisol can interfere with fat loss. Cortisol promotes the storage of fat, particularly visceral fat around the abdominal area. High cortisol levels may also contribute to the breakdown of muscle tissue, which is counterproductive to maintaining a high metabolic rate.
Ultimately, the process requires long-term consistency and patience, as dropping body fat to low levels is a gradual process that takes months of disciplined effort. Committing to the lifestyle changes—including the recovery components—is what separates temporary attempts from sustained success.
